How they compare

Germany currently reports 6,801 1000 USD against 5,300 1000 USD in Italy, a difference of 1,501 1000 USD.

That makes Germany's figure about 1.3 times Italy's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 22 shared years of data; in 1997 it was Italy ahead.

Germany ranks 13th and Italy ranks 15th of 97 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Germany averaged higher in 1 and Italy in 2.

Head to head by decade

Decade Germany Italy Difference Ahead
1990s 36,165 1000 USD 50,282 1000 USD 14,117 1000 USD Italy
2000s 17,037 1000 USD 35,598 1000 USD 18,561 1000 USD Italy
2010s 9,472 1000 USD 9,391 1000 USD 80.56 1000 USD Germany

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
